  • The Wall That Heals is a "Moving" Tribute

    Staff Sgt. Byung Kang, 452d Air Mobility Wing, helps volunteers assemble The Wall that Heals, a traveling replica of the Vietnam Memorial Wall, at the March Field Air Museum Monday. The Wall that Heals will be on display through the weekend.

  • F-18 to perform at March Air Reserve Base Airshow

    On May 19 & 20, 2012 , the base has scheduled, what is expected to be, its largest air show. The U.S. Air Force Thunderbirds will be the highlight of the show. The U.S. Navy's F-18 also will perform.
